As a financial analyst at barclays, you are evaluating how often an equipment should be replaced. An equipment has a cost of $25,000. the annual maitenance costs of the equipment forecast as follows:

Cost

T= 0, $25,000

1 , 1000

2, 3000

3, 8000

4, 13000

5, 25000

The residua value can be ignored. The cost of capital of the company is 11% per year. calculate the optimal replacement cycle for the machine.
